EA Unveils The Sims Labs: Town Stories, Not Sims 5

If you've been eagerly awaiting the release of The Sims 5, there's an exciting alternative on the horizon that you might get a glimpse of soon. For those in Australia, you're in luck—you can already dive into the playtest phase of this new addition to the Sims universe. The game in question? The Sims Labs: Town Stories.

Don't get your hopes up for The Sims 5 just yet, though. The Sims Labs: Town Stories is a brand-new mobile simulation game and is part of the broader Sims Labs project that EA launched last August. This project serves as a 'learning lab' for experimenting with fresh gameplay ideas and features within the franchise.

You can find its listing on the Google Play Store, but it's not ready for download just yet. If you're interested in participating, you'll need to sign up through EA's official website. Keep in mind, access is currently exclusive to Australia.

What's Going On In The Sims Labs, The New Sims Game?

Since its announcement, The Sims Labs: Town Stories has sparked a flurry of reactions, predominantly critical. On platforms like Reddit, players have voiced their disappointment with the game's current graphics and underwhelming visuals. Some have speculated that EA might be developing yet another mobile game loaded with microtransactions.

The gameplay in Town Stories combines the classic Sims-style building with engaging, character-driven storytelling. You'll have the chance to construct your ideal neighborhood, assist residents with their personal journeys, pursue career goals for your Sims, and uncover the myriad secrets that Plumbrook holds.

From the footage and screenshots shared by YouTubers, it appears that the game doesn't stray far from its predecessors. As it's primarily a testing ground for EA, the focus seems to be on experimenting with new concepts that could potentially evolve as the development progresses.
